  • What about destructible environment, physics, attention to details?

    All what I see nowadays are mediocre products in flashy packaging. Consumers seem to prioritize aesthetics over quality; if a game is colorful and visually appealing, it often sells well. Whats up with freedom of jumping on that crate, blowing up that wall, shooting up the props etc.

    At times, it feels as though I am confined within an enclosure, where the visuals and sounds serve merely to distract me from this realization.

    • Battlefield 4 / 1 / V - just campaigns. What I remember from playthroughs were nice graphics and cool sound effects.
    • Sniper Elite V2 Remastered - I have done it in few coop sessions with my brother. The ability to finish the full singleplayer campaign in coop is a great feature in games and this is what I look for nowadays.
    • Hellblade: Senua Sacrifice - quite repetitive mechanic, but for story lovers is very fun to sink in
    • Start Wars Battlefront II - similar opinion like for Battlefield series, singleplayer only for me
    • Superliminal - fun game concept
    • Layers of Fear 1&2/Blair Witch - I have rushed these games just for the sake of completion of my backlog titles.
    • The Stanley Parable - comedy gold, frustrating at times, quite short, but highly recommended classic
    • Aperture Desk Job - fun, interactive controller test game from Valve
    • Serious Sam: Double D XXL - classic platformer from Serious Same universe with funny gun upgrades mechanic, with no political correctness

    And some free short games/prologues:

    • Outpath: First Journey - relaxing, but kinda simplistic Minecraft wannabe game
    • Ale & Tale Tavern: First Pints - tavern manager game from first person view in medieval times
    • The Riftbreaker: Prologue - solid prologue for strategy game with robots and aliens
    • Helltaker - logic, rogue like game with nice humour
    • The Looker - play The Witness first to get the reference, because this game is a parody
    • Neon Beats - fun platformer, rhytm game
    • Clap Clap - short, horror game
    • Cats Hidden in Paris - find all cats on drawing type of game
